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
845509286 98627 6082294218
19075575822 94234325
19075575822 94234325
5117 936434 9860644
All about undefined
Interested in learning more?
19075575822 94234325
5117 936434 9860644
See more
56710 7545398539
6800148921 80170544589 54828354510 054
See more
188596701 04
2833459 21345280 387798
See more